You can use telematics software to introduce GPS in agriculture efforts. And with this GPS, farmers get information on automatically calculated areas that have been tilled on a farm.
The coolest thing here, though, is that the software will not calculate the area the vehicle has been on, but the actual area ploughed. What’s more – the agricultural fleet management software brings visibility for the real-time ploughing depth involved.
The more the depth, the higher the pressure on the engine and fuel consumption. Therefore, you will get a better idea of how much maintenance and fuel a vehicle needs.
Each telematics software comes with geofencing capabilities. Therefore, farmers can restrict some areas on the farm that are reserved for cattle grazing. This way, the farming telematics software will send alerts whenever vehicles enter forbidden areas.
This is an important thing to do on a farm to ensure cattle and vehicle harmony. The software makes sure that neither cattle disturb the vehicles nor vice-versa.
Telematics software plays a pivotal role in reducing fuel budgets for agricultural fleets.
Farmers can optimise routes through GPS for agriculture businesses to minimise unnecessary fuel consumption. Advanced fuel monitoring through these software provides real-time data on fuel consumption, identifying vehicles consuming the most fuel.
By promoting responsible driving practices, fuel consumption is reduced, making the fleet more economically sustainable.
